In January, Antibes, France, offers a mild coastal climate characterized by a maximum temperature of 17°C (63°F) and an average of 10°C (50°F), making it an inviting destination during the winter months. Visitors can expect minimum temperatures around 4°C (40°F) as the crisp air enhances the charm of this picturesque Mediterranean town. While the month sees around 48 mm (1.9 in) of precipitation over approximately 5 days, the relatively high humidity level of 80% adds a hint of freshness to the atmosphere. January in Antibes, France, sees a moderate precipitation level of 48 mm (1.9 in) spread over about 5 days. This sets the tone for a generally wetter winter season, as the rainfall gradually increases into the spring months. Notably, March and April experience a significant uptick, reaching 66 mm (2.6 in) and 77 mm (3.0 in) respectively, highlighting a shift towards a more humid climate as the landscape prepares for lush blooms. The precipitation starts to taper off in the summer, with July and August recording some of the lowest amounts, only 15 mm (0.6 in) and 14 mm (0.5 in). This pattern indicates that winter and spring are wetter periods in Antibes, while long, dry summers invite visitors to enjoy its sun-drenched shores.
In January, Antibes experiences a notable humidity level of 80%, setting the stage for a winter that feels distinctly humid. As the year progresses, this figure gradually decreases, with February and March witnessing drops to 73% and 71%, respectively. The trend continues into the warmer months, where humidity levels reach their lowest point in August at 66%. Following the summer, September sees a slight uptick to 71%, but it remains lower than the winter months. As autumn approaches, humidity rises again, reaching 82% in November before settling at 79% in December. This cyclical pattern underscores a clear seasonal variation, with the winter months typically displaying higher humidity levels, creating a distinct contrast to the more comfortable summer air.
In January, Antibes greets the year with a UV Index of 2, indicating a low exposure risk with a generous burn time of 45 minutes. As the months progress, the UV Index begins to rise, peaking in the summer months. February shows an increase to 4 (moderate), reducing burn time to 30 minutes, while March and April climb to 6 and 7 respectively, both categorized as high exposure risks. This upward trend continues into the late spring and summer, where May and June hit 9 and the peak of 10 respectively, demanding caution with just 15 minutes of safe sun exposure. As summer wanes, the index gradually declines back to moderate levels in October and November before dipping once again to 2 by December. In Antibes, France, January welcomes approximately 9 hours of daylight, setting the stage for a gradual increase as the year unfolds. By February, daylight extends to 10 hours, heralding the slow yet steady trend toward longer days. March further enhances this brightness, offering 11 hours of sunlight, and by April, this extends to a delightful 13 hours, making it an ideal time for outdoor activities. The peak occurs in June and July, where 15 hours of daylight allow residents and visitors to bask in the sun. However, as summer fades into autumn, daylight gradually diminishes, with August dropping to 13 hours, and then tapering off to 12 hours in September. By the time December arrives, Antibes experiences the least sunlight, with just 8 hours of daylight, inviting a cozy retreat indoors as the year draws to a close.
